upload的before应该支持阻止上传

建议 未结
1192
岁月小偷
悬赏:20飞吻
如题,上传模块提供before监听,但是并不是一个严格意义上的before监听,因为一般会在里面做一些验证,如果不满足条件,那么应该可以阻止文件提交,但是目前before最大的作用貌似就是弹出一个reload,没辙,又是源码修改。建议以后的版本考虑下有没有这个必要。
//提交上传
,send = function(){
if(type === 'choose'){
return options.choose && options.choose(args);
}

//上传前的回调
var okFlag = true;
// options.before && options.before(args);
if (options.before) {
// 如果想取消上传文件,请返回false
okFlag = options.before(args);
}
if (okFlag === false) {
return;
}

//IE兼容处理
if(device.ie){
return device.ie > 9 ? ajaxSend() : iframeSend();
}

ajaxSend();
}
@岁月小偷
回帖
本帖已设置禁止回复